Papua New Guinea, Middle Sepik River, early-mid 20th century CE. This is an atl atl, a weapon with a tremendous history and that is still used today in Papua New Guinea and other places throughout the world. The shaft is made of bamboo; the thumb guide is made of a darker wood and is in the form of a crocodile's head; this may relate to the symbol of a particular clan. An atl atl functions as an extension of the throwing arm, creating additional leverage for thrower. The spear would be fitted into the bamboo shaft, with the thumb guide holding the spear in place until it is thrown. Size: 26" L (66 cm)
